| I had this problem with Suzi. Did you bomb your house as well? You can buy the bombs at pet stores. They're like an aerosol can. You put them in the rooms then activate them. (Just push in the tops.) Leave the house (with your dog) for a few hours. I did this in each room the dogs use. Never saw another flea. Tried sprays but these didn't work. Apparently the fleas will go on your dogs if they're in the house when Frontlined but would die pretty quickly. Hugs Shirl x x Last edited by Yorkiegran3; 02-05-2010 at 12:06 AM. | So far I have been using using a spray bottle filled with equal parts apple cider vinegar and water. I read it somewhere online and so far (knock on wood) I have seen NO fleas (and they are horrible where we live). I was even having problems while on Frontline and I would occasionally see a flea even in November-December.... but I haven't seen any in the past couple of months. The ACV is also great for their coats (I have seen a difference) so I would give this a shot. I just spray their hair until its lightly damp (not soaking wet) and I let it air dry (you may blowdry, don't know... I never have). I do this for our black lab as well and it (believe it or not) has worked great on his coat AND it cuts down on his smell (he doesn't have to get bathed near as often anymore)! I have not tried the ACV/water mixture yet in the prime flea season but so far, it has worked so I hope that it works this spring/summer.
